Transaction 35e227931e87639da3d5c1de43df0faa43c7b50278b00c234c678dbbd6e716f9
1 Input
1 Output
-
35e227931e87639da3d5c1de43df0faa43c7b50278b00c234c678dbbd6e716f9:0
- value
- 13909328
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a5b886d080939d571de90e98a2de5b847ba89b2
- address
- bc1qrfdcsmggpyua2uw7jr5c5t09hprm4zdjs2m9ez